On The Road and Need to View a PDF file from another agent?

Well if you have a Windows Powered PDA or a Palm Powered PDA, you are in luck!  Adobe (Maker of Adobe Acrobat, and Aodbe Reader) has a version of Acrobat Reader for the PDA.
Basically you need to download the program, and run the install process.  The program will then prompt you to sync your pda/phone and follow the steps on your screen.   You will now be able to view PDF files directly on your phone!  Imagine how much time this will save you.
